On a rainy Sunday afternoon Dane and I ventured forth to the Northern Quarter, to try its new coffee recruit: the Syphon coffee house. They make coffee with, well, a Syphon! It tasted very muck akin to a really nice filter coffee. It’s a cute little place with old school chairs for, and different art showing. With only 5 or 6 Syphon’s on board rush hour might be a problem as the extraction takes a while. Nonetheless the cool interior, with fabulous music, and art set a great ambience, making me want to go back.
